Hair testing is now regarded as an effective means for detecting alcohol and drug use. Hair permanently captures biomarkers in the strands as they grow, providing a prolonged history of substance use. A sample taken near the scalp can yield up to a three-month window for detecting drugs and alcohol. Hair collection is easy, not easily tampered with, and simple to transport.
To obtain the ideal sample for testing: a 1.5-inch portion of around 200 hair strands (comparable to a #2 pencil in thickness) from near the scalp should provide 100mg. For tests like EtG add-ons or those exceeding 10 panels, a sample of 150mg is recommended. It is advisable to weigh the sample with a jeweler’s scale. If head hair is unavailable, a similar amount of body hair may be taken. “Head hair†specifically means scalp hair, while “body hair†encompasses all other types of hair (including facial, axillary, etc.).
Process Overview
The key phases in processing a drug test result in the lab are Accessioning, Screening, Extraction, and Confirmation.
Accessioning refers to the entry of a sample into the lab's system, including verifying proper sealing and shipment, assigning a LAN (Laboratory Accessioning Number), and completing any outstanding data entry not included in an electronic chain of custody.
Screening is a preliminary assessment for substances. It provides a cost-effective method to dismiss drug use for most samples. However, a positive screen necessitates confirmation to be considered valid in court. Presumptively positive samples must be confirmed through a secondary test.
In the event of a presumptively positive sample at the Screening phase, additional hair is extracted from the original sample for the Extraction stage. Here, drugs are isolated from hair at significantly lower levels than other methods (e.g., urine or oral fluids), making hair drug screening one of the toughest methodologies.
Confirmation for any positive screen result is performed using GC/MS, GC/MS/MS, or LC/MS/MS techniques. Before confirmation, all presumptive positive samples are washed when necessary. Each process step from Accessioning to Confirmation is evaluated under both CAP (College of American Pathologists) Hair guidelines and the ISO / IEC 17025 accreditation standards.

Note: Although frequently called "hair follicle tests," the test examines hair strands, not the underlying follicle.
